AIR OPTIX NIGHT & DAY AQUA Contact Lenses AIR OPTIX NIGHT & DAY AQUA Lenses have the first silicone hydrogel soft contact lens approved by the FDA that can be worn 24 hours a day for up to 30 days and nights even while you sleep. These revolutionary lenses are so breathable, allowing six times more oxygen through the lens than traditional soft lenses. Up to thirty days of continuous, natural vision means complete day-to-day freedom no daily insertion and removal, no cleaning and no lens care product expense. They're so comfortable, you might even forget you're wearing them. Plus, you'll see clearly all the time even when you get up in the middle of the night. Air Optix Night and Day Aqua lenses manufactured by Ciba Vision. They are ideal for patients who have problems with allergies, for the person with an active lifestyle, and for those who dislike the hassle of lens insertion and removal.

Types of Contact Lenses and Their Compatible Uses

Contact lens is a cosmetic, corrective, or therapeutic lens usually placed on the cornea of the eye. Basically Contact lenses are substitute of glasses, but these are lightweight and virtually invisible. But now, many commercial lenses are tinctured faint blue to make them more visible when immersed in cleaning and storage solutions. Some cosmetic lenses are mainly colored to alter the appearance of eye and some lenses have a thin surface treatment with UV coating which helps to reduce UV damage to eye’s natural lens.

Contact lenses are mainly used for two common purposes, to treat certain eye diseases or to change the apparent color of your eyes. Today, there are many options available for contact lenses. One can choose disposable lenses which can be changed over a night, or one can wear lenses for entire month too. If you want baby blue color in your eyes, then opt domestic contact lenses and if you have certain vision problem then this invisible tool is best for you. You can choose any contact lens according to your need or like. First acknowledge yourself with types of contact lenses, only then you can choose a best suited pair of lens.

Contact lenses can be divided into two main categories: Soft Contact lenses and Rigid Gas permeable.

Soft Contact lenses: Soft contact lenses are mainly of three types – daily disposables, extended wear disposables, and colored contact lenses.

Daily Disposables and Silicone Extended Wear Disposables: These contact lenses are made up of soft polymer-plastic material combined with a percentage of water. Due to water, oxygen can pass through the contact lens material which increases comfort. Some soft lenses provide UV protection also. There are also other soft lenses too, which are worn on a yearly basis and are not disposable. The most recent types of soft contact lenses in the market include Daily Disposables and Silicone Extended Wear Disposables. Silicone Extended Wear Disposables are made from a new silicone hydro-gel material that can be worn for up to 30 nights and days.

Colored Contact Lenses: Colored Contact Lenses are mainly meant to change the appearance of eyes. But they have vision corrective capability also. These are basically of four kinds – visibility tint, enhancement tint, color tint and light filtering tint. These four types of colored lenses serve the different needs of people as per the color visibility. Just remember, colored contact lenses are also a medical device and used for corrective purpose also. So, never give your colored contact lenses to anyone to wear.

Besides above mentioned benefits, soft lenses have some disadvantages too. Soft contact lenses easily absorb pollutants, soap or lotion. They are fragile too, which can irritate your eyes.

Rigid Gas permeable lenses:
Rigid Gas permeable lenses are more durable and easy to take care. These are made up with silicone polymers and allow oxygen to circulate to the cornea of the eye. They take more to adjust in comparison to soft contact lenses. Both soft contact lenses and rigid gas permeable have extended wear option, but should be worn as per your doctor’s prescription. Rigid gas permeable lenses are of two types.

Bifocal Contact lenses:
Bifocal contact lenses are mainly designed to give good vision to people who have presbyopia. These bifocal and mono-vision lenses come in both soft and rigid contact lenses.

Toric Contact Lenses:
Similar to Bifocal contact lenses, these lenses are also meant for vision problem like astigmatism. These are also come in both soft and rigid contact lenses. Toric lenses are used for two purposes, one for the astigmatism and another for nearsightedness or farsightedness.

A functional explanation of contact lenses

The whole process of vision correction by contact lenses is complex. While most people know contact lenses can be used to correct common vision problems, very few have detailed knowledge of how they actually work. In fact, before functioning vision correction, contact lenses must be able to sit stably on the eye.

 

It is commonly known that there are mainly two types of contacts, namely soft contacts and RGP ones. A soft lens folds gently over the rounded cornea because it is made of flexible materials. Slightly different, a hard lens does not sit as close to the cornea as a soft lens. Successfully seated over the cornea, contact lenses also require a wearer to properly blink the eye in order to adjust the lenses into a right place. In addition, natural tears and blinking also protect contact lenses against dust and particles. Properly fitted lenses will sit comfortably on the cornea all day long.

 

Different types of contact lenses have different functions. Contacts for nearsightedness and farsightedness only compromise vision problems, rather than correct them or improve eyesight. In detail, a contact lens for myopic is thinner in the middle and thicker on the outer edges. In the contrary, a farsighted individual needs to wear contact lenses that are thicker in the middle and thinner on the outer edges. This difference in shape is reasonable, because myopia and hyperopia are associated with different eye shapes.

 

When it comes to contact lenses for astigmatism, vision improvement is possible. Specially designed toric contact lenses have two prescriptions that align perfectly each time. A toric lens is a little heavier at the “bottom”. Over time, toric contact lenses can gradually correct the abnormal shape of the cornea. In this way, true vision correction can be achieved.

 

Any type of contact lenses should be based on a prior evaluation of the patient’s eyes by an optometrist or ophthalmologist. Corrective contact lenses must offer precise correction power, which is determined by a lens prescription from the doctor.

Free trial contact lenses from many brands

Some people may be surprised that they may get free contact lenses. It is possible because there are so many contact lens manufacturers so that the competition is quite fierce. Contact lenses are the preferable choice for some people that they are not ready for laser eye surgery. And contact lenses offer a more natural appearance.

 

In the United States, contact lenses require a valid prescription from an authentic eye doctor. Customers can go to any optical store or eye care practitioner to have an eye exam, after which a prescription is available. A prescription for contacts is quite different from a prescription for eyeglasses. These two kinds of prescriptions have different items, which is quite understandable that eyeglasses and contact lenses fit the eyes in different ways.

 

Contact lens wearers should also know some pros and cons about lens wearing. Taking good care of contact lenses is very necessary, in order to prevent any eye infection or inflammation. Lens insertion and removal need some skills. For those with special eye conditions such as dry eye, re-wetting drops are needed during the day.

 

Toric contact lenses are specially designed for people with astigmatism. These lenses are harder to fit and adapt to. Sometimes several sets of free trial lenses are needed. With these trial lenses the doctor can finally adjust them properly.

 

Currently, many contact lens manufacturers offer free trial contacts, such as Acuvue, Durasoft, Air Optix, Focus Dalies, Purevision, Cooper Vision, O2 Optix, Johnson & Johnson and Bausch & Lomb and so forth. Customers should not wear these free contacts for a long time. After at most 30 days, they should be discarded. But free contact lenses from several brands can usually support a customer for a long time. Most manufacturers require customers to record something about their trial products. These elements include whether the contacts are comfortable, easy to insert and remove, dry eye problems and so on.

Toric contact lenses correcting astigmatism

Before the invention of toric contact lenses, people inflicted with astigmatism could only resort to eyeglasses for vision correction. Those days could be an unpleasant memory for those who dislike eyeglasses. This limitation is simply because of an irregular shaped lens or cornea in an astigmatic patient. The aspheric lens shape of astigmatism requires special lens design and fitting. Only several advancements in contact lens technology have made toric lenses available for astigmatic patients.

 

A toric contact lens is specially designed to fit an irregular corneal shape. The aspheric lens in an astigmatic individual requires a toric lens with precise curvatures. Any slight variation is not permitted, otherwise clear vision is impossible. Unlike a spherical contact lens, a toric lens has two different powers. One of them corrects astigmatism and the other is for nearsightedness or farsightedness.

 

Although toric lenses have no significant difference in looking from spherical lenses, they actually have more complex design due to their additional power. Currently, toric lenses have incorporated most features, materials, as well as other lens technological development. However, these benefits were beyond toric lenses in early stages.

 

This is an inevitable development process for most late comers in the lens industry. Initial toric lenses were usually dull in materials and styles, but there were many astigmatic individuals waiting in line. This situation was quite similar when colored contact lenses were first introduced to the public. They became popular quite soon due to the particular benefits.

 

Thanks to progression in lens technology, toric contact lenses are available in a wide variety now. Astigmatic people can always get the same options as those individuals wearing spherical contact lenses. Except for a different shape or curvature, aspheric lenses hardly have differences from spherical lenses in lens materials, styles and so on. Soft, rigid gas permeable and silicone hydrogel types can all be found in toric lenses. Furthermore, toric contact lenses are available in disposable, frequent replacement, colored, bifocal and even multifocal types.
